The Elixir quest still bugged
So after last patches it appeared in my quest log. But. Previously I accidently clicked on the women who gave you the hair. But I didn't talk to her about it, just ended the conversation because I was doing something else.
Now when I went to her she doesn't have the hair option. She just says "Uh-oh" and the only option is <End>. And no, I can't really load before this quest because it was a few game hours before.

I found that by dropping the hair and then picking it up you can actually progress with the quest. This might be because our save files are from the previous patch or the more likely thing that the Devs didn't fix properly like they claimed with the Refugees Quest on patch 1.05

Well, I tried to do the quest. Actually, I was able to complete it. The problem is, after you get the quest, your game will crash when changing levels, except when entering the townhall to complete it. Have submitted a bugticket with details on steps I have done to reproduce the error.

For those of you who havent started this quest yet, I would suggest not going anywhere near Rohesia (located at portal southwest from fletcher vendor) because when she bark the "hlep me" thing you get the quest and you (can) get bugged. At least that is what I concluded with after repeatedly testing what conditions cause loadcrash. Amusingly, you can complete the quest if you got the ingredients, you just cant continue playing the game. So is the quest technically broken? :p
